Transaction ea8106ae2339c60e570c9705254aff1b1d5fcdee61c245e100d88ff881931463

220 Input
2 Outputs
  • ea8106ae2339c60e570c9705254aff1b1d5fcdee61c245e100d88ff881931463:0
  • value  102580488
    address  1NenS5hrRTh4AMeiWBRHtKGVc9YRaAoREL
  • ea8106ae2339c60e570c9705254aff1b1d5fcdee61c245e100d88ff881931463:1
  • value  213076
    address  3JodN7GmkHdPgKj9G7HCkn9NDLhrcWCjVN